This week we’re tackling another theme that will always be in play no matter how much time you’ve spent at your location: the need to adjust.

If you’re new to the field, you know you need to adjust. What you might not realize is the depth to which adjusting needs to become part of your heart posture. Adjust to new holiday rhythms (and maybe your country adding and changing holidays at a rate that doesn’t make sense to you). Adjust to new teammates of the years. Adjust to new roles, stages, and seasons of life. Adjust to changes in family back home. Adjust to a ministry landscape that shifts and needs you to pay attention and not shift into autopilot.
